See this document in CiteSeerX!

Vic*: Running Out-Of-Core Instead Of Running Out Of Core  (Make Corrections)  
Alex Colvin



  Home/Search   Context   Related

 
View or download:
dartmouth.edu/~mac/thesis.ps
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  dartmouth.edu/~mac/ (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: This thesis describes the design and implementation of virtual memory for ViC*, a version of the data-parallel language C*. For programs with parallel data sets that exceed the size of main memory, ViC* provides better performance than demand-paged virtual memory, with less programming e#ort than traditional out-of-core methods. ViC* extends the C* language with outofcore shapes, which place parallel data on disk. A ViC* compiler translates access to out-of-core data into calls on the ViC*... (Update)

Active bibliography (related documents):   More   All
0.8:   ViC*: A Compiler for Virtual-Memory C* - Colvin, Cormen (1997)   (Correct)
0.6:   An API for Choreographing Data Accesses - Shriver, Wisniewski (1995)   (Correct)
0.5:   A Simple and Efficient Parallel Disk Mergesort - Barve, Vitter (1999)   (Correct)

Similar documents based on text:   More   All
0.8:   ViC*: A Preprocessor for Virtual-Memory C* - Cormen, Colvin   (Correct)
0.4:   Early Experiences in Evaluating the Parallel Disk Model with.. - Cormen, Hirschl (1996)   (Correct)
0.3:   A Velocital Information Feature for Charting.. - Power, Karim, Ahmed (1999)   (Correct)

BibTeX entry:   (Update)

@misc{ colvin-vic,
  author = "Alex Colvin",
  title = "Vic*: Running Out-Of-Core Instead Of Running Out Of Core",
  url = "citeseer.ist.psu.edu/467147.html" }
Citations (may not include all citations):
3972   Introduction to Algorithms (context) - Cormen, Leiserson et al. - 1990  ACM
1575   Computer Architecture: A Quantitative Approach (context) - Patterson, Hennessy - 1990  ACM
1399   Compilers: Principles (context) - Aho, Sethi et al. - 1986
835   High Performance Fortran Language Specification - Fortran - 1994  ACM
447   MPI: The Complete Reference (context) - Snir, Otto et al. - 1996
362   ML for the Working Programmer (context) - Paulson - 1996  ACM
169   Data-Parallel programming on MIMD Computers (context) - Hatcher, Quinn - 1991  ACM   DBLP
166   Nesl: A nested data-parallel language - Blelloch - 1992
81   A case for networks of workstations: NOW (context) - Anderson, Culler et al. - 1995
66   Programming Guide (context) - Corporation - 1993
57   intensive parallel applications (context) - Acharya, Uysal et al. - 1996
49   Virtual Memory for Data-Parallel Computing (context) - Cormen - 1992  ACM
47   a portable library for scalable out-of-core linear algebra c.. (context) - Toledo, Gustavson et al. - 1996
45   Automatic compiler-inserted I/O prefetching for out-of-core .. - Mowry, Demke et al. - 1996
44   Fortran at ten gigaflops: The Connection Machine convolution.. (context) - Bromley, Heller et al. - 1991  DBLP
39   HFS: a performance-oriented flexible file system based on bu.. - Krieger, Stumm - 1996  DBLP
39   Virtual memory (context) - Denning - 1970  ACM   DBLP
38   Asymptotically tight bounds for performing BMMC permutations.. - Cormen, Sundquist et al. - 1999  ACM   DBLP
32   Server-directed collective I/O in Panda - Seamons, Winslett - 1995  ACM   DBLP
31   Building an Optimizing Compiler (context) - Morgan - 1998  ACM
30   Algorithms for parallel memory I: Two-level memories - rey, Elizabeth et al. - 1994  ACM   DBLP
29   and Linda Torczon (context) - Briggs, Cooper - 1992
26   The Alloc Stream facility: A redesign of application-level s.. - Krieger, Stumm et al. - 1994  DBLP
25   Society for Industrial and Applied Mathematics (context) - Tarjan, Network - 1984
24   Single-pass generation of static single-assignment form for .. - Brandis, Mossenbock - 1994
22   Early experiences in evaluating the Parallel Disk Model with.. - Cormen, Hirschl - 1997  ACM   DBLP
17   ZPL's WYSIWYG performance model - Chamberlain, Choi et al. - 1998  ACM   DBLP
15   reliable secondary storage (context) - Gibson, Chen et al. - 1994
14   Performing out-of-core FFTs on parallel disk systems - Cormen, Nicol - 1998  ACM
12   Externalmemory graph algorithms (context) - Chiang, Goodrich et al. - 1995
11   PASSION runtime library for parallel I/O - Thakur, Bordawekar et al. - 1994
10   compiler and run-time library for mesh-connected MIMD multic.. (context) - Lapadula, Herold et al.
8   PWS Publishing Company (context) - Louden, Principles - 1997
8   Department of Computer Science and Engineering (context) - Lin, reference et al. - 1994
4   Dartmouth College Department of Computer Science (context) - Colvin, Cormen et al. - 1997
4   A compiler for virtualmemory C (context) - Colvin, Cormen - 1998
4   Dartmouth College Department of Computer Science (context) - Cormen, Colvin et al. - 1994
4   A model and compilation strategy for out-ofcore data paralle.. (context) - Bordawekar, Choudhary et al. - 1995
3   Available at URL http://www (context) - Hatcher, Home et al. - 1998
2   A transparent parallel I/O environment - Vengro - 1994
2   MPI-IO: A parallel file I/O interface for MPI version (context) - IO, interface et al. - 1996
2   Galley: A New Parallel File System for Scientific Applicatio.. (context) - Nieuwejaar - 1996
2   A framework for simple sorting algorithms on parallel disk s.. (context) - Rajasekaran - 1998  DBLP
1   Vcode Reference Manual (context) - Blelloch, Chatterjee et al. - 1992
1   Available URL httpwww suif (context) - Stanford, Group et al. - 1998
1   cient and Portable Runtime Support for DataParallel Language.. (context) - Bigot - 1996
1   Optimizing data-parallel stencil communications in a portabl.. (context) - Chappelow, Hatcher et al. - 1995
1   cient Design and Implementation of Permutation Algorithms on.. (context) - Wisniewski - 1996
1   Pacific Sierra Research High Performance Computing Home Page (context) - Research - 1999
1   Dartmouth College Department of Computer Science (context) - Nieuwejaar, Kotz et al. - 1996
1   Available at URL http://alph (context) - Systems, TenDRA - 1998

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C